A reputable law firm in West Midlands seeks a Private Client Solicitor to join their team. The role involves estate planning, tax advice, and administration of high-value estates. Applicants should ideally have over 5 years of PQE and be STEP qualified. The firm offers a supportive environment with high-quality caseloads and flexibility for full-time and part-time work. This position aims to enhance professional development while contributing to a diverse workforce.
